Income Based Payment (Sliding Scale)

Paying for drug rehabilitation can be a challenge, because typically all resources have been exhausted because of the persons addiction. Many drug treatment facilities recognize this fact which is why many drug treatment facilities across the nation offer payment options known as a sliding scale fee. There are various variables put into the equation of determining what the fee will be from person to person, and these factors are based on individual circumstances such as income, cash on hand, living circumstances, the size of one's family etc. Sliding scale fees have been in use for some time as most drug and alcohol treatment facilities would prefer to find a way to make it work financially so that those that need addiction help can get the help they need.
